The following requirements apply to all drivers, Company employee and Independent Contractor, applying or qualified to drive for ADS LOGISTICS, LLC/Area Transportation.
1. All drivers must posses at least two years recent, verifiable interstate experience operating a commercial motor vehicle of the type being qualified for. One year of steel hauling (*) experience required.
2. No driver shall be hired or retained who has refused to submit, submitted a substituted or adulterated specimen or tested positive on any DOT-required alcohol or controlled substance test.
3. All drivers must possess a current, valid commercial drivers license issued by their state of residence.
4. A conviction, plea of no contest or forfeiture of bail for any of the following offenses (or lesser or reduced charges) within five years of application or while employed by/leased to the Company shall be disqualifying:
a. Driving under the influence of alcohol, licit or illicit controlled substances.
b. Refusal to submit to a test provided for by an implied consent or similar law.
c. Violation of an "open container" or similar statute.
d. Reckless homicide or involuntary manslaughter with a motor vehicle
e. Operating a motor vehicle without a valid license or permit.
f. Leaving the scene of an accident or "hit and run".
g. Participation in a speed exhibition, contest or "drag race".
h.Use of a motor vehicle in the commission of any felony.
i. Assault with a motor vehicle.
j. Reckless driving or careless endangerment.
k. Larceny of a motor vehicle or operating a motor vehicle without the consent of the owner.
l. Fleeing or eluding law enforcement.
m. Allowing or permitting an unlicensed person to operate a commercial motor vehicle.
n. Any felony involving the manufacturing or distribution of a controlled substance or possession with intent to manufacture or distribute.
o. Operating a commercial motor vehicle while under suspension or revocation.
p. Operating a commercial vehicle after having been place out of service.
5. More than three convictions within three years of application or while employed by/leased to the Company for any other motor vehicle violations.
6. A license suspension or revocation of more than sixty days for any reason within three years of application shall be disqualifying.
7. Involvement in two or more minor preventable accidents AND two or more motor vehicle violation convictions (four total) within three years of application or while employed by/leased to the Company shall be disqualifying.
8. Involvement in one major preventable accident within three years of application or while employed by/leased to the Company shall be disqualifying.
9. A conviction for any offense listed in the Federal Motor Carrier Safety Regulations at 49 CFR 383.51 (including all tables) shall be disqualifying for any applicant or driver currently employed by or leased to the Company.
10. All applicants and current drivers must meet all requirements for employment/work in the United States.
11. All applicants and current drivers must meet all requirements of the Federal Motor Carrier Safety Administration and the Company which may exceed federal regulations.
12. All drivers must attend one (1) ADS driver meeting per year.
(*) Applicants with no recent experience and/or no recent flatbed/like equipment experience may, at the sole discretion of the Company, be afforded an opportunity to take a road test and/or cargo placement/securement/protection test in order to
demonstrate their proficiency. [Recent experience shall be defined as within three years of the date of application.]
QCC/QDS TRAILER EXCEPTION:
Applicants for QCC/QDS positions will be considered if they possess at least one year of recent verifiable experience with:
- Machinery on lowboy or flatbed trailers
- Containers on chassis
- Military equipment
- Grain hoppers
- Tankers or vans
CONTAINER EXCEPTION:
Applicants for container-only positions will be considered if the they possess at least one year of recent verifiable container experience.
Exceptions may only be made by the Director- Safety or President and must be in writing and placed in the drivers personnel file.
EXCEPTIONS- ALL OTHERS:
From time to time it may be reasonable to make exceptions to one or more of these requirements. Such exceptions may only be made by the Director-Safety and/or President. Any such exception shall be made in writing setting forth the reason(s) therefore and shall be retained in the drivers personal file.
